相关文章
【中级软件设计师】上午题12-软件工程(2):单元测试、黑盒测试、白盒测试、软件运行与维护
【中级软件设计师】上午题12-软件工程(2) 1 系统测试1.1 单元测试1.2 集成测试1.2.1 自顶向下1.2.2 自顶向上1.2.3 回归测试 2 测试方法2.1 黑盒测试2.1.1 McCabe度量法 2.2 白盒测试2.2.1 语句覆盖-“每个流程”执行一次2.2.2 判定覆盖2.2.3 条件覆盖-A…
建站知识
2024/10/31 14:27:02
前端常用样式组元SCSS
初始化元素 * {margin: 0; padding: 0; border: 0;box-sizing: border-box;} 基础色 $primary: #183ee4;
$success: #0cce63;
$danger: #f00c63;
$brder-color: #adacae; 设置主题色 /**
*method 设置主题色类
*param $name 颜色分类
*param $oClor 原色
*param $start 颜色等级…
建站知识
2024/10/6 3:56:10
GO 的 Web 开发系列(八)—— Gin 自定义 Html 渲染实现多租户的模板设计
本文主要解决在多租户场景下的模板渲染问题。
正常情况下 Gin 配置的所有模板都属于同一个模板组合,相同名称的模板将相互覆盖。在未通过 define 指定模板名称时,同名模板文件也将相互覆盖。自定义函数中也无法区分租户,这将非常不方便我们进行多租户的模板渲染处理。通过自…
建站知识
2024/10/26 23:24:56
Elasticsearch索引状态管理实战指南
在维护Elasticsearch集群的过程中,有效地管理索引状态对于确保系统性能、节省资源以及优化数据处理流程至关重要。本文将深入介绍Elasticsearch提供的关键索引管理操作,包括清空缓存、刷新索引、冲洗索引、强制合并、关闭索引及冻结索引等,帮…
建站知识
2024/10/31 14:27:02
react-lib 读取本地模板创建PDF
读取本地文件和读取远程的一样,都使用fetch去获取 async function modifyPdf() {let url ./template.pdflet existingPdfBytes await fetch(url).then(res > res.arrayBuffer()) // 这里也有问题要转一下const d new Uint8Array(existingPdfBytes)const pdfDo…
建站知识
2024/10/31 14:26:46
制作一个RISC-V的操作系统十四-任务同步和锁
文章目录 并发与同步临界区和锁锁死锁解决死锁自旋锁(spin lock)原子性问题原子操作实现amoswap.w.aq例子 另一种方法自旋锁的注意事项代码其他同步技术 并发与同步
控制流:可理解为任务或进程
中断也可以理解为一个切换到另一个任务&#…
建站知识
2024/10/31 10:27:09